Typical Wedding expense when you look at the UK: 2019
The common cost that is total of wedding in 2019 had been ?31,974, that is actually ?299 less than a year ago. But, don’t get celebrating your expenses taking place year on 12 months as of this time. That figure doesn’t consist of beauty-related spends which came to ?612 in 2018. It’s nevertheless almost a ?5k that is sobering on the typical wedding price in 2017. Unsurprisingly, a lot more than 1 / 2 of partners needed help that is financial their own families to cover.
The very best 10 spends had been exactly like this past year, however your priorities have changed. More income had been used on your ideal place, bucket-list honeymoon and jetting off for a minimoon – which after all of that planning anxiety is extremely needed! You conserved on the meals, gemstone and products.
Here you will find the top ten wedding spends for 2019:
- Venue hire – ?5,406
- Honeymoon – ?4,645
- Food – ?3,887
- Engagement ring – ?2,419
- Drink – ?1,587
- Wedding dress/outfit – ?1,313
- Photography – ?1,155
- Mini-moon – ?1,135
- Entertainment/music – ?1,005
- Video – ?968
It’s exterior of this top ten spends that the essential interesting modifications are getting on – and it is exactly about the parties that are pre-wedding.
Partners are now investing over ?100 more about their hen and stag parties compared to 2018 – with hens costing ?472 and stags a whopping ?552. Your engagement celebration has snuck up 29% to ?875, that is a lot more than you invested combined on bridesmiad gowns, the marriage dessert along with your stationery. Accommodation arrived in as the 12th cost that is biggest at ?820.
These are dresses, you shelled out ?199 mail order wives more this year despite having on average one less bridesmaid, using your financial allowance to ?340. But kid, did that saving is made by you somewhere else! You invested ?190 less on bridesmaids’ gift ideas, at only ?147. The gown ended up being an adequate amount of a present, then?
Obtaining the right clothes when it comes to day that is big a big concern in 2010. Grooms splashed away ?452 on the matches, that is a fifth more than in 2018.
Normal Wedding price into the UK: 2018
The typical total price of wedding suppliers in the united kingdom in 2018 ended up being a whopping ?32,273. That’s a ?5,112 jump through the year’s cost that is previous. Unsurprisingly more partners experienced to make to family members to greatly help protect their burgeoning bill.
In 2018, simply 25 % of all of the couples had been spending totally for his or her very own time. Alternatively, 3 in 5 couples gotten economic efforts from their loved ones, which can be quite an increase from simply over 50% in 2017. The tradition associated with the bride’s household investing in every thing appears thoroughly out of the window – just 5% of partners stated the bride’s moms and dads picked within the cheque.
Where is all that being invested? Here you will find the top ten biggest expenses:
- Venue hire – ?5,221
- Honeymoon – ?4,545
- Food – ?4,151
- Engagement ring – ?2,657
- Drink – ?1,739
- Wedding dress/outfit – ?1,321
- Photography – ?1,166
- Mini-moon – ?1,051
- Video – ?1,027
- Entertainment/music – ?1,014
These prices are a big jump from the season before. Partners are investing around ?900 more this on both their venue and honeymoon – and that isn’t taking into account the mini-moon year! With 22% of most partners using both a vacation and mini-moon, your wedding wanderlust will cost you over ?5,500.
Brides were happy to splash down an average of ?1,321 due to their bridal dress, but only ?360 continues on the groom’s suit. We understand whom gets the better deal there!
Recording the special day costs big dollars too, with ?1,166 spent on photography and ?1,027 on video clip. That’ll lighten your wallet quite significantly.
And don’t forget those small costs all accumulate. Your cake that is three-tier creation cost you ?299, invitations ?179, many thanks presents ?175, although the bride’s bouquet alone are priced at ?161.
It is obvious to see for which you’ve been penny-pinching though. The normal price of a stag do has actually done straight down (although just by ?27), and you’re now spending ?337 on bridesmaids clothes versus ?352 in 2017. Taking into consideration the typical range bridesmaids went up from 3 to 4, you’re obtaining a deal someplace.
Normal Wedding Cost within the UK: 2017
In 2017, partners had been investing on average ?27,161 to their wedding; that’s gone up significantly more than ?2,000 considering that the year before.
The big invest offenders are exactly the same, but there’s a noticeable distinction in cost to 2016 and 2018. Here’s the breakdown:
- Venue hire – ?4,354
- Honeymoon – ?3,630
- Food – ?3,353
- Engagement ring – ?2,084
- Drink – ?1,342
- Wedding dress/outfit – ?1,209
- Photography – ?993
- Mini-moon – ?911
- Entertainment/music – ?813
- Video – ?801
The marriage gown had been the sixth biggest invest into the whole spending plan, while once more the groom got the natural end associated with the handle only a ?319 spending plan. Despite a rise on honeymoon invest since 2016, partners had been going on spending plan mini-moons. In 2017, they invested ?911 on mini-moons versus ?1,082 in 2016.
Videography seems to have leapt in popularity in only per year. They just invested ?730 in 2016, whenever it didn’t also result in the top expenses. Wedding activity got a price hike that is similar. Can’t put an expense on good music, is it possible to?
Cakes are a cost that is ever-increasing ?275 in 2017 and ?247 the year before. Costing ?299 in 2018, will it top ?300 by 2019? Let’s be truthful, it is completely worth every penny though for the buttercreamy goodness.
Normal Wedding expense when you look at the UK: 2016
In 2016, the typical wedding invest ended up being ?25,090, meaning the expense of weddings has rocketed by significantly more than ?7,000 during the last 2 yrs. That’s a much larger jump as compared to past couple of years – the normal wedding price in the united kingdom in 2014 ended up being ?20,799.
Let’s observe the 2016 invest broke straight down:
- Venue hire – ?3,738
- Honeymoon – ?3,366
- Food – ?3,072
- Gemstone – ?1,742
- Mini-Moon – ?1,082
- Wedding Gown – ?1,055
- Hen Do – ?1,041
- Drink – ?965
- Photography – ?905
- Accommodation – ?747
